Beef & Broccoli
- 1 lb lean beef (sirloin is good)
- 12 lb broccoli
- 3 tablespoons oil
- 34 teaspoon sesame oil
- 1 egg
- 2 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on grated ginger
- 12 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 12 tablespoons rice wine
- 2 tablespoons peanut oil
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 12 teaspoon five-spice powder
- 2 teaspoons cornstarch
- 2 tablespoons water
- 2 tablespoons soy sauce
- Cut the beef into very thin slices.
- In a bowl, mix together the egg, garlic, salt, ginger, soy sauce, and wine; marinate beef in mixture for 20-30 minutes at room temperature.
- Add oil to marinade, mix thoroughly, and marinate for another 30 minutes.
- Mix the first 2 tsp of cornstarch with the five-spice powder, and add the meat to this mixture.
- Cut the broccoli into small sprigs.
- Mix the remaining cornstarch into the water and soy sauce.
- Heat the oil& the sesame oil in a frying pan and saute the beef for about two minutes.
- Add the broccoli and cook for five minutes, stirring constantly.
- Add the cornstarch mixture to the pan, mix well and cook until thick.
- Serve immediately.
